Partnership Problem Study
A partnership problem study was done from the University of Göttingen in 2005. 5130 men and women between 20 and 69 years where asked anonymous to tell their biggest partnership problems.
There where 10 problems listed:
1. Sex & Erotic (49 %)
2. Discussion behaviour (48 %)
3. Criticism (how to express negative feelings) (47 %)
4. Lack of aliveness and spontaneity in the relationship (44 %)
5. Lack of common activities (39 %)
6. Lack of tenderness (38 %)
7. Lack of willingness to change yourself (37 %)
8. Amount of time and energy invested in the partnership (36 %)
9. Amount of love (29 %)
10. Expectation from each other (29 %)

Highest Award for Newspaper Designer Rolf F. Rehe
On October 13th, 2007 one of our Toastmaster members, Rolf Rehe, was honoured with a Lifetime Achievement Award of the „Society for News Design“ in Boston.
He was introduced with the following words, and I think that it is very interesting to hear about the life of Rolf. Many things might be familiar to the one or the other of you, but I learned a lot of new aspects about Rolf.
He began his career as a typesetter back in the days of hot metal at a small paper in the south of Germany. He then moved to New York and learned about the American newspaper industry. Later, he studied psychology, graphic design and journalism at Indiana University.
He was drawn to the theories of Sigmund Freud but quickly discovered a more interesting field: the perception of type. Rolf collected over 300 studies on this phenomenon and turned them into his first or two books. His books have been published in English, French, Spanish and German.
Next Rolf turned to teaching. He became a professor at his alma mater, and taught for more than 10 years at Indiana University. You could say, he’s been a teacher to many of us for decades.
In 1979 Rolf was a founding member of SND. He attended the initial API meeting and later was one of the signers of the group’s charter.
After the university, Rolf turned to consulting. He travelled the world redesigning papers in more than 35 countries on six continents. In the 90s, Rolf moved back to the old world, to Vienna, Austria, where he still works today and helped found SND-DACH, the German-speaking affiliate of SND. Today Rolf takes it a little easier. Fewer clients get his attention, but he’s still one of the industry’s most passionate defenders of typography.
By honouring Rolf Rehe with the „Lifetime Achievement Award“ for his impact on the international newspaper design, for the first time a designer in Europe was awarded. Rolf was particularly awarded for his contribution and his engagement for the realization of typographic quality in the medium “newspaper”. Here some background information about Rolf‘s career.
Rolf Rehe started his career in the years of 1950 as typesetter apprentice at the Swabian “Haller Tagblatt”. Since 1983 Rolf works worldwide as newspaper designer. His work brought him into 35 countries, and he provided over 100 newspapers with a new layout. In Germany he implemented among others the re-design for the “Handelsblatt, the “Rheinische Post” and the “Hessische Allgemeine. In Austria for “Die Presse”, the “Vorarlberger Nachrichten“ and the „OÖNachrichten“. The „Miami Herald“ in the USA, „La Nacion“ in Argentinia and „Deccan Herald“ in India are some of the international re-designs of Rolf Rehe.
Rolf is also author of books about newspaper design and typography as well as numerous contributions in the German and International specialized press.
